Market Growth Projections
The Global Medical Device Coating Market Industry is poised for substantial growth, with projections indicating a market size of 4.5 USD Billion in 2024 and an anticipated increase to 11.9 USD Billion by 2035. This growth trajectory suggests a robust comp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.24% from 2025 to 2035, reflecting the increasing demand for advanced medical device coatings. Factors such as technological advancements, rising chronic disease prevalence, and regulatory support are likely to contribute to this upward trend, positioning the market for continued expansion.

Technological Advancements in Coating Materials
Innovations in coating technologies are transforming the Global Medical Device Coating Market Industry. Advanced materials, such as hydrophilic and antimicrobial coatings, enhance the performance and safety of medical devices. These innovations not only improve device longevity but also reduce the risk of infections, which is critical in surgical applications. The introduction of nanotechnology in coatings is particularly noteworthy, as it allows for the development of thinner, more effective coatings. As a result, the market is projected to grow significantly, potentially reaching 11.9 USD Billion by 2035, driven by these technological advancements.
Growing Focus on Patient Safety and Infection Control
The heightened emphasis on patient safety and infection control is significantly influencing the Global Medical Device Coating Market Industry. Healthcare providers are increasingly aware of the risks associated with device-related infections, prompting a demand for coatings that offer antimicrobial properties. These coatings are designed to minimize the risk of infections during surgical procedures and improve overall patient outcomes. As hospitals and clinics prioritize infection control measures, the demand for coated medical devices is expected to rise, further propelling market growth in the coming years.
